So I have an iPhone and an iPad on the same wifi network (which I admin) I have my dydns set up and all the proper ports forwarded at home where my ip cam is set up.
I can connect using my iphone and get live view with ivms 4500 lan or wan
I can connect using my ipad but I cannot get live view using ivms 4500 hd I can only use remote playback
I can connect using the ipad when I am on the same lan as the camera. Just cannot connect when I am outside the LAN

Anyone have any idea why this might be? To large of stream? How do I get the iPad to connect to the 2nd stream?

So i tried the ivms 4500 light on the iPad and it worked, so I though hmmmmm maybe I should delete and re enter the info, sure enough that worked, so I can connect using the HD version now as well... funny it was exactly the same info, just new....
anyhow now if I can get the push to work I'll be set... push fails to connect when I activate it.
